Abstract

The utility model relates to the field of illumination lamps, especially relates to an LED street lamp which applies LED in lighting. The LED street lamp comprises a lamp panel housing, a plurality of LEDs arranged in the lamp panel housing and an LED drive power supply, wherein the lamp panel housing consists of an arc-shaped upper cover plate and a lower base plate arranged under the cover plate. The utility model is characterized in that the lower base plate is inlaid with a reflection layer in a flat plate shape; the LEDs are arranged on the back surface of the reflection layer in a matrix; the lower base plate is fixed to a radiator in a flat plate shape. Making improvements on current street lamps, the utility model has advantages of effectively resolving the disadvantage of new light source that the using cost is too high, saving investment cost and achieving a smooth transition between the new light source and the old one; possessing good heat dissipation and good water and dust resistance; being especially suitable for practical road lighting.

Description

A kind of LED street lamp
Technical field
The utility model relates to field of illuminating lamps, relates in particular to the LED street lamp that a kind of LED is applied to lighting use.
Background technology
Transitional street lamps adopts high-pressure mercury lamp, mercury lamp or Halogen lamp LED as light source mostly, and energy consumption is big, the life-span is short, low temperature is difficult for shortcomings such as startup.Development along with the LED technology, LED as light source in recent years by a large amount of uses, its compare with traditional lamp source possess energy-saving and environmental protection, advantage that the life-span is long, but at present since the LED cost also than higher, and single LED luminance is lower, and will satisfy the traditional street lamp of large-scale replacement, and spending will be huge, also unrealistic, cause the popularization difficulty of new light sources on the contrary.Therefore the fusion that solves conventional road lamp form and new light sources just becomes the object of the utility model research.
The utility model content
The utility model just is being aimed at this, utilizes the transitional street lamps structure, improves the route of its light source and light and the LED street lamp of a kind of new structure of designing.
The utility model adopts following technical scheme:
LED street lamp of the present utility model comprises a lamp panel shell, is arranged at a plurality of LED and a LED driving power in the lamp panel shell, and described lamp panel shell is made up of an arc upper cover plate and the lower shoe under it.Wherein, inlay a flat reflector layer on the lower shoe, described LED arranged in matrix is in the back side of described reflector layer, and described lower shoe is also fixed a tabular radiator.
Further, described lower shoe and be positioned at the LED top position and be provided with a transparent lamp shade.
Further, described lower shoe is provided with buckle for the edge with transparent lamp shade, by buckle described transparent lamp shade is fixed on the lower shoe.
Further, be provided with sealing ring between described lower shoe and the transparent lamp shade.
Further, be provided with the thermal conductive silicon glue-line between described LED and the reflector layer.
Further, described lamp panel shell is provided with one through hole is installed, and is used for fixing to be installed on the street lamp body of rod.
Further, described LED driving power is arranged in the described lamp panel shell.
Further, described reflector layer is the metal luminescent layer, and is shaped as rectangle.
The utility model adopts as above technical scheme, and present street lamp is improved, and effectively solves the too high shortcoming of new light sources use cost, and the cost of reducing investment outlay reaches seamlessly transitting of new light sources and old light source.The utility model has realized that a kind of radiating effect is excellent, the LED street lamp of water proof and dust proof, is specially adapted to actual road illumination.

The specific embodiment
Now with the specific embodiment the utility model is further specified in conjunction with the accompanying drawings.
Consult Fig. 1, Fig. 2 and shown in Figure 3, LED street lamp of the present utility model comprises a lamp panel shell, is arranged at a plurality of LED and a LED driving power in the lamp panel shell, and described lamp panel shell is made up of an arc upper cover plate 1 and the lower shoe 2 under it.Wherein, inlay a flat reflector layer 4 on the lower shoe 2, described LED9 arranged in matrix is in the back side of described reflector layer 4, and described lower shoe 2 is also fixed a tabular radiator 8.Preferably, be provided with the thermal conductive silicon glue-line between described LED9 and the reflector layer 4.By the setting of tabular radiator 8 and thermal conductive silicon glue-line, the heat of LED can be delivered on the lamp panel shell, and by tabular radiator 8 heat be dispersed in the outside air quickly and go.Preferably, described reflector layer 4 is metal luminescent layers, and is shaped as rectangle.The light that the luminescent layer of metal also not only can better emit LED9 collects in one, can strengthen the brightness of light, increases the irradiation distance of light, and possesses the effect of heat conduction simultaneously.
Described lower shoe 2 and be positioned at the LED9 top position and be provided with a transparent lamp shade 7.Preferably, described lower shoe 2 is provided with buckle for the edge with transparent lamp shade 7, by buckle described transparent lamp shade 7 is fixed on the lower shoe 2.Like this, can maintain easily.Preferably, be provided with sealing ring between described lower shoe 2 and the transparent lamp shade 7.By the setting of sealing ring, enter in the lamp body to avoid rainwater or steam, destroy the accessory in the lamp body.Therefore, LED street lamp of the present utility model can play the dustproof effect of excellent waterproof, is specially adapted to the rural road illumination.
Described lamp panel shell is provided with one through hole 3 is installed, and is used for fixing to be installed on the street lamp body of rod.Described LED driving power 6 is arranged in the described lamp panel shell.
The utility model uses a kind of led light source, present street lamp is improved, to reach energy-conservation and purpose that reduce investment outlay.
